Output bf3083a69092ca04b5a9e6b2cc1e3a400dc9f5a50b51773327668d0fb13d3e5d:5

value
163353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628e43c7db46cad85dc2bb6523e4dc939eaf8b44 OP_EQUAL
address
3Ag8a5AEsbyhQ4tRKo2tkCDYgV2d8xy7WT
transaction
bf3083a69092ca04b5a9e6b2cc1e3a400dc9f5a50b51773327668d0fb13d3e5d
confirmations
254150
spent
true